Outlive Your Life by Max Lucado



Outlive Your Life is another job well done by Max Lucado! Don't we all want to live a life that will have made a difference? Wouldn't we all want our actions today to continue to bless those living years from now? The awesome God who made us is able to use us in awesome ways - let's do it!

This was one of those books that I read with a highlighter in my hand. The margins are now filled with notes. Several encouraging quotes are now on post-it notes around my house. Outlive Your Life will leave you challenged and inspired to head out into your world and do big things!

The Boy Who Changed the World by Andy Andrews



Based on The Butterfly Effect, Andy Andrews brings the same inspiring message to life for children with The Boy Who Changed the World. How wonderful for a child to 'get' the truth and challenge this book offers at a young age! We're each unique and special. We each can be used to make a difference. Even our smallest actions can change the world and start a ripple effect that will continue throughout history.

The illustrations in this book are bright and eyecatching. The storyline flows along in a fun way. Each turn of the page will keep both young and old intrigued.

The Butterfly Effect by Andy Andrews

The Butterfly Effect
How Your Life Matters
by Andy Andrews


What a delightful book to grace your table top! The pages of this book are not only pleasing to the eye, but touching to the heart. Andy Andrews proclaims through this book that your life is unique and special and what you do with it can have rippling effects throughout time. Think about some of the great names in history. Have you ever stopped to wonder about the people in their lives that helped them reach their success - names we've never heard. How often do we think twice about the little decisions we make or short interactions we have with people? God can use us in those small moments to make a huge impact in our world! Andrews is a gifted storyteller and with this book he'll leave you challenged and inspired.
